Special Olympics Connecticut to Host Annual Winter Games Presented by Eversource, February 28th - March 1st
Athletes will compete in skiing, snowshoeing, skating, gymnastics and floorball

Special Olympics Connecticut will host its annual Winter Games presented by Eversource on Saturday, February 28th and Sunday, March 1st. Athletes of all abilities from across the state will compete in sports and participate in Special Olympics Healthy Athletes® offerings and social activities with their teammates. Sports and venues will include:
Alpine Skiing and Snowboarding at Powder Ridge Mountain Park & Resort, 99 Powder Hill Road in Middlefield on Saturday and Sunday, 9 a.m. – 4 p.m.
Cross-Country Skiing and Snowshoeing at Eversource, 1985 Blue Hills Ext in Windsor on Saturday and Sunday, 9 a.m. – 4 p.m. Dedicated Eversource volunteers have been making and stockpiling "man-made" snow to make this event possible.
Figure Skating and Speed Skating at the International Skating Center of Connecticut, 1375 Hop Meadow Street in Simsbury on Saturday, 9 a.m. – 4 p.m.
Floorball at the Pratt & Whitney Hangar, 423 Airport Avenue in East Hartford on Saturday and Sunday, 9 a.m. – 5 p.m., and
Gymnastics at Farmington Valley Gymnastics and More, LLC, 5 Northwest Drive in Plainville on Sunday, 10 a.m. – 1 p.m
Special Olympics Healthy Athletes® program offerings at Winter Games will include a Nutrition Station at Eversource and Special Smiles (dental checks) at the Pratt & Whitney Hangar on Saturday, 10 a.m. – 2 pm. and a “Warm-Up with QU” at Farmington Valley Gymnastics and More on Sunday at 9:30 a.m.

About Special Olympics Connecticut
Special Olympics Connecticut provides year-round sports training and competition opportunities for nearly 14,000 athletes of all ages with intellectual disabilities and Unified Sports® partners - their teammates without disabilities. Through the joy of sport, the Special Olympics movement transforms lives and communities throughout the state and in 200 countries around the world by promoting good health and fitness and inspiring inclusion and respect for people of all abilities, on and off the playing field.
